LLDPE Prices: Market Analysis, Trend, News, Graph and Demand
Linear Low-Density Polyethylene (LLDPE) is a critical thermoplastic polymer widely used in packaging films, containers, and various molded products. In recent months, the LLDPE market has shown notable price fluctuations driven by multiple factors that include global supply chain dynamics, crude oil trends, regional demand, and changes in feedstock prices. As a derivative of ethylene, LLDPE prices are closely linked to the cost of naphtha and natural gas, both of which are influenced by global energy markets. The volatility of crude oil prices continues to play a vital role in the price direction of LLDPE, especially in regions dependent on oil-based feedstocks.
In North America, the LLDPE market has been relatively stable with moderate price increases due to healthy demand from the packaging sector and limited supply disruptions. The demand in the U.S. remains consistent, especially from food packaging and agricultural film manufacturers, who rely heavily on LLDPE for its flexibility and strength. However, logistical challenges, including shipping container shortages and port congestions, have led to delays and occasional price spikes. In addition, plant maintenance and weather-related outages, such as those caused by hurricanes in the Gulf Coast, have tightened supply at times, influencing upward pricing pressure.

In Asia, particularly China and India, the LLDPE market has experienced mixed pricing trends. In China, a slight slowdown in manufacturing activities and weaker export demand have curbed LLDPE consumption, causing prices to ease in the short term. However, government stimulus packages and efforts to revive industrial output are expected to gradually increase demand, potentially supporting prices in the coming quarters. In India, robust growth in e-commerce and retail packaging continues to drive consumption. Import dependency also impacts pricing, with fluctuations in international freight costs and currency exchange rates playing a pivotal role in the landed cost of LLDPE. Traders and converters closely monitor global price movements, often adjusting procurement strategies based on short-term forecasts.
The European LLDPE market has been under pressure due to weaker-than-expected demand, energy cost concerns, and competition from cheaper imports. Inflationary trends across the region and cautious consumer spending have led to reduced production in the downstream converting industries. Despite this, tight local supply conditions caused by limited production capacities and reduced import volumes have somewhat cushioned price declines. The regional preference for sustainable packaging solutions also continues to support the premium-grade LLDPE segment, where producers are investing in recyclable and bio-based variants to cater to growing environmental regulations.
Middle Eastern producers, particularly in Saudi Arabia and the UAE, continue to dominate global LLDPE exports due to their cost-competitive production capabilities. These regions benefit from access to low-cost ethane feedstock, allowing them to maintain lower price levels compared to Western producers. However, geopolitical tensions, shipping route disruptions, and feedstock allocation issues can occasionally influence export volumes and pricing strategies. As a result, global buyers keep a close eye on supply movements from the Middle East to assess price risks and plan inventories accordingly.
LLDPE prices are also impacted by seasonal demand cycles. During peak agricultural seasons, the demand for mulch films and greenhouse films typically surges, driving up LLDPE prices. Conversely, off-season periods may see a drop in demand and a corresponding easing of prices. The construction and consumer goods industries also play a role in cyclical demand, as economic activities influence procurement volumes. Moreover, inventory levels among distributors and end-users can either intensify or soften price movements, depending on their purchasing behavior and market sentiment.
Technological advancements and innovations in polymer processing have also affected LLDPE price trends. New catalyst technologies have enabled the production of metallocene LLDPE (mLLDPE), which offers enhanced performance characteristics. Although mLLDPE commands a premium, its growing adoption in high-performance film applications has created a niche pricing segment within the broader LLDPE market. Additionally, the push toward circular economy models and the incorporation of recycled LLDPE in various applications are influencing market dynamics and price differentials between virgin and recycled grades.

What is a Geomembrane Sheet?
A geomembrane sheet is a low-permeability man-made synthetic membrane structure or liner employed with any geotechnical engineering product to manage fluid migration in a structure, system, or human-made project. Usually constructed from polymers such as HDPE, LLDPE, PVC, or EPDM, geomembranes are specially recognized for their superior impermeability and chemical resistance.

Production of Geomembrane Sheets
Geomembranes are produced by a number of processes, the most prevalent being:
Blown Film Extrusion: Produces uniform thickness HDPE and LLDPE membranes.
Calendering: Principally utilized for PVC membranes.
Cover: Joins a number of layers to supply extra quality and wanted properties.
Every process influences the texture, strength, and flexibility of the final product.
Geomembrane Sheet Installation
Installation is essential for performance. Here is a step-by-step description:
Site Preparation Clear and smooth the subgrade surface. Remove sharp debris and objects to avoid punctures.
Panel Layout Geomembrane sheets are delivered in rolls and are rolled onto the site. Overlaps are designed considering wind direction and slopes.
Seaming Sheets are connected with thermal fusion welding (hot wedge or extrusion welding) to form watertight joints.
Testing Joints are tested with vacuum testing, air pressure testing, or spark testing to meet integrity.
Anchoring Edges are anchored in trenches or by mechanical fasteners to keep them from moving caused by environmental forces.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) Q1: How long do geomembrane sheets last? A: Lifespan is material- and exposure-dependent. HDPE geomembranes can be more than 30 years in optimal conditions, while PVC can be 10–15 years outdoors.
Q2: Can geomembranes be repaired when damaged? A: Yes, minor tears or punctures can be repaired by heat welding patches or adhesive patches, depending on the material type.

Introduction
Mulch films are specialized plastic or biodegradable sheets spread over soil in agricultural fields to regulate temperature, conserve moisture, suppress weed growth, and enhance crop yield. As global agriculture transitions toward more efficient and sustainable practices, mulch films have emerged as a vital component in modern farming. These films are particularly useful in vegetable, fruit, and flower cultivation, providing both agronomic benefits and economic returns.
The global mulch films market is experiencing steady growth due to expanding agricultural activities, growing demand for higher crop yields, and increasing awareness about sustainable farming practices. Additionally, innovations in biodegradable and photodegradable mulch films are helping farmers adopt environmentally friendly solutions.

Market Challenges
1. Environmental Concerns with Plastic Mulch
Conventional polyethylene mulch films are not biodegradable and contribute to plastic pollution. Their disposal post-harvest is a major concern, particularly in regions with limited waste management infrastructure.
2. High Cost of Biodegradable Alternatives
Although eco-friendly mulch films are gaining popularity, their higher cost compared to conventional plastic mulch limits adoption, especially among smallholder farmers.
3. Fluctuating Raw Material Prices
The mulch film market is dependent on petrochemical derivatives such as LDPE and LLDPE. Volatility in crude oil prices can directly affect production costs and market stability.
4. Limited Awareness in Some Regions
In low-income and rural areas, farmers may lack awareness about the benefits of mulch films or access to the technology, limiting potential market growth.

Polypropylene vs. Polyethylene: Understanding the Key Differences, Applications, and Advantages
Tumblr media
Two of the most widely used plastics are polypropylene (PP) and polyethylene (PE), each with unique qualities that allow it to be utilized in various ways. Since they are both thermoplastics, they can be molded into multiple shapes and soften when heated. Notwithstanding their similarities, PP and PE have unique qualities that make them appropriate for particular applications. Businesses, manufacturers, and consumers can select the best plastic for their requirements by knowing the differences between different materials.
What is Polypropylene (PP)?
A typical thermoplastic polymer in consumer goods, textiles, automotive components, and packaging is polypropylene. PP is highly resilient to various chemicals, oils, and moisture and is well-known for its stiffness and fatigue resistance. It is a strong option for applications needing longevity and frequent use because of its semi-crystalline structure, which gives it strength and heat resistance.
Key Properties of Polypropylene
Chemical Resistance: The ability of polypropylene to withstand acids, bases, and organic solvents is one of its primary chemical resistance properties.
Heat Resistance: It is appropriate for high-temperature applications due to its melting point, around 130°C (266°F).
Flexibility: PP can bend without breaking even though it is hard, which is advantageous for hinges and reusable containers.
Low Density: Because PP is lighter than most polymers, material prices are generally lower.
Moisture Resistance: It is perfect for outdoor or moist conditions because it does not readily absorb water.
What is Polyethylene (PE)?
Another common thermoplastic polymer is polyethylene, which comes in several forms, such as linear low-density polyethylene (LLDPE), high-density polyethylene (HDPE), and low-density polyethylene (LDPE). Although each variety has unique qualities, they all generally have traits like flexibility, toughness, and chemical and moisture resistance. PE is frequently used in pipes, bottles, bags, packaging, and geomembranes.
Key Properties of Polyethylene
Variable Density Choices: PE's density can be changed to accommodate various uses, ranging from HDPE's stiffness to LDPE's flexibility.
Chemical and Moisture Resistance: PE does not absorb moisture and, like PP, is resistant to most chemicals.
Low Melting Point: In general, PE has a lower melting point than PP, with HDPE and LDPE having melting points of about 115°C and 90°C, respectively.
Flexibility: PE is more flexible than PP, particularly in LDPE and LLDPE, which makes it a viable option for applications requiring bending.
Low Cost: PE is frequently less expensive than PP when used in large quantities.
Differences Between Polypropylene and Polyethylene
Despite their similarities, their variances significantly impact the uses of polypropylene and polythene.
1. Sturdiness and Power
Polypropylene: PP is well-known for its high tensile strength and stiffness, making it perfect for uses requiring resilience to stress and longevity, like textiles, reusable containers, and automotive parts.
Polythene: HDPE is more suited for flexible applications such as plastic bags, packaging, and pipelines since it is generally less stiff than PP despite its strength.
2. Resistance to Temperature
Polypropylene: PP has a higher melting point (130°C), making it more appropriate for heat-exposed applications like food containers and potentially sterilizable medical supplies.
Polythene: PE is generally unsuitable for high-temperature applications due to its lower melting point. Nonetheless, it can be utilized for outdoor and refrigerated purposes and performs well in cold climates.
3. Adaptability
Polypropylene: PP is stiffer than PE, although having some flexibility. Although it can bend without breaking, it is frequently selected for applications where structural integrity is crucial.
Polythene: PE is perfect for plastic films, bags, and other products that require bend or stretch because of its flexibility, particularly in its LDPE and LLDPE forms.
4. Resistance to Chemicals
Although both plastics can withstand most chemicals, polypropylene is more resistant to organic solvents, making it perfect for car parts and chemical storage. Additionally, polythene provides strong chemical resistance, particularly regarding HDPE, which is frequently utilized in chemical storage tanks.
5. Price and Availability
Polythene is less costly than polypropylene, particularly for high-volume uses like packaging. Although a little more expensive, polypropylene may be more economical for uses requiring reusability and durability.
Applications of Polypropylene
Because of its strength, stiffness, and chemical resistance, polypropylene is perfect for several uses, such as:
Automobile parts: battery boxes, bumpers, and other parts because of their resilience to heat and durability.
Packaging: Because it is easy to sterilize and safe for food contact, it is used in medical packaging, food containers, and bottle caps.
Consumer Goods: Consumer goods include things like reusable containers, outdoor furniture, and luggage.
Medical Devices: Syringes and other medical containers that need to be sterilized often use PP.
Applications of Polyethylene
Because of its adaptability in terms of density and elasticity, polythene is used for:
Packaging: Bubble wrap, films, and bags; LDPE is beneficial for its flexibility.
Bottles and Containers: Milk jugs, detergent bottles, and other stiff containers frequently contain HDPE.
Construction and Piping Materials: Because PE pipes are long-lasting and corrosion-resistant, they are frequently used in gas and water lines.
Geomembranes: HDPE geomembranes are used to create an impenetrable barrier in mining and landfills.
Environmental Impact of Polypropylene and Polyethylene
Although recycling rates and techniques differ, PP and PE can be recycled. Compared to PE, PP often has a less developed recycling infrastructure and is more difficult to recycle. However, if not disposed of appropriately, both plastics contribute to environmental damage. Numerous businesses are developing biodegradable and biobased alternatives to lessen the impact of toxic polymers on the environment.
Selecting Polythene or Polypropylene
Think of things like cost, flexibility, temperature resistance, and durability when choosing between PP and PE:
High-temperature applications and products requiring durability and chemical resistance are better suited for polypropylene.
Because it is less expensive, polythene is frequently a superior option for flexible applications, cold climates, and high-volume packaging.

Understanding M-LLDPE and Its Significance
M-LLDPE is a type of polyethylene that is made using metallocene catalysts. This technology allows the polymer to have a more controlled molecular structure, leading to improved properties compared to traditional LLDPE. These enhanced properties make m-LLDPE suitable for a wide range of applications that require high performance, such as in flexible films, packaging, and agricultural applications.
Due to its flexibility, m-LLDPE can be used in everything from plastic bags to industrial liners, making it a valuable material across numerous industries. The demand for m-LLDPE is influenced by global economic trends, raw material availability, and technological advancements in polymer production.

A woven fence constructed from galvanized or LLDPE-coated steel wire is known as Wire Netting. The wires are bent vertically into a zig-zag pattern, with each "zig" clasping with the wire on one side and each "zag" clasping with the wire on the other. How the Middle East Crisis is Reshaping the Global Resin Market
Geopolitical Crisis and Oil Distribution
In October 2024, heightened tensions between Iran and Israel escalated into missile attacks and counteroffensives, sparking concerns over oil supply disruptions. Though direct impacts on oil production were minimal, crude oil prices surged over 8%, influencing resin production costs.
Red Sea Shipping Bottlenecks
The Red Sea, a critical trade route, has experienced military activity that has delayed shipments and increased transportation costs. This has restricted resin exports from the Middle East, leading to supply shortages in major markets.
Production Disruptions
Several petrochemical facilities in the region halted operations for planned maintenance, compounding supply constraints. The resulting shortages have pushed resin prices higher, amplifying global market instability.
Impact on Resin Prices
The resin market has faced volatility in 2024, with geopolitical tensions driving price surges. Key impacts include:
Oil Price Volatility:
Following the October crisis, Brent crude oil prices spiked by 7%, leading to a 5% increase in PE and PP prices.
Logistical Challenges:
Shipping delays in the Persian Gulf have caused a 3% rise in resin prices due to increased transportation costs.
Market Speculation:
Investor sentiment and speculative trading further fueled a 2% increase in resin prices, reflecting broader market uncertainties.
Resin Price Trends
Polyethylene (PE)
Price Growth: LLDPE prices in Asia rose from $1,171/MT in January 2024 to $1,182/MT by March, while European prices saw a 13% increase.
Demand and Supply: High demand, coupled with constrained supplies from the Middle East, continues to push prices upward.
Polypropylene (PP)
Rising Costs: PP prices in North America rose 3.6% in two months, while European prices climbed from EUR 1,313/MT to EUR 1,362/MT.
Market Dynamics: Middle Eastern supply shortages and increased domestic demand in India drove prices up by 6% month-over-month in early 2024.
Polyethylene Terephthalate (PET)
Global Fluctuations: PET prices surged 2.5% within three weeks of January 2024, driven by rising production costs and disrupted logistics.
Regional Pressures: European PET prices rose by 6%, fueled by demand from the beverage and packaging industries.
